일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| 3 | 4 | |||
5 | 6 | 7 | 8 | 9 | 10 | 11 |
12 | 13 | 14 | 15 | 16 | 17 | 18 |
19 | 20 | 21 | 22 | 23 | 24 | 25 |
26 | 27 | 28 | 29 | 30 | 31 |
- learning
- 자바
- Numpy
- 함수
- db
- Github
- Linux
- data
- git
- LIST
- javascript
- mysql
- DeepLearning
- centos
- error
- SSH
- Spring
- ai
- mariaDB
- Deep
- Python
- interface
- Security
- Web
- Server
- 인공지능
- Analysis
- Pattern
- framework
- java
- Today
- Total
목록Post IT (192)
PostIT
* RTCS 실시간 웹 서비스를 위한 도전 http://d2.naver.com/helloworld/10522011.12.22|35234HTML, CSS, 자바스크립트만으로 실시간으로 대전할 수 있는 게임을 만들 수 있을까요? RTCS는 HTML과 자바스크립트, CSS, Comet 기술을 활용하여 실시간 웹 서비스를 구현한 기술입니다. 이 글에서는 RTCS의 구성과 구현 방법을 설명합니다. 실시간 웹 서비스에 도전하다때는 바야흐로 연말연시, 남들은 놀기 바쁜 이때 뭔가 새로운 시도를 해 보려는 이들이 있었으니...…"웹으로 신맞고를 만들어 보면 어떨까?"그 후 한 달여가 지난 뒤 결과물을 보았을 때 놀라움을 금할 수 없었다. 크게 두 가지가 눈에 들어왔는데, 첫째는 HTML, CSS, 자바스크립트만으로 화..
http://firstboos.tistory.com/m/entry/SSL-cipher-suite-order-%EC%A1%B0%EC%A0%95 웹 브라우저로 https:// 주소로 접속할때, 클라이언트와 서버 간에 교환하는 보안 알고리즘 집합인 cipher suite 의 우선 순위를 조정할 필요가 생긴다. 주로 메시지 인증 알고리즘을 sha2 로 바꿔달라는 요구사항이 발생한다. (쇼핑몰, 특히 CC 인증 ㅠㅠ 요구사항인 경우가 많다.) 인증서 생성- Tomcat : JKS 타입# keytool -genkey -alias KeystoreAlias -keysize 2048 -keyalg RSA -keystore mykeystore -dname "CN=mycompany.com, OU=webteam, O=MyCo..
보호되어 있는 글입니다.
https://www.xetown.com/slope/135905 정보통신망법에 의하면 회원가입이나 개인정보를 취급하는 웹사이트에서는 의무적으로 보안서버(SSL)를 구축해야합니다. 개인사이트, 커뮤니티는 물론, 회원가입을 받는 국내 모든 웹사이트가 해당된다고 보시면됩니다. 걸리면 벌금이 부과된다고 합니다. (그치만 아직까지 단속하지않아서 그닥..;) ======================================================= 보안서버(SSL)를 구축하려면 먼저 SSL 인증서라는 것을 발급받아야 합니다. 보통 SSL 인증서는 유료입니다. 몇만원에서 몇십만원까지 인증서 가격도 다양합니다. 하지만 오늘 소개해드릴 StartSSL에서는 100% 무료 인증서를 발급받을 수 있습니다. "무료 ..
How To Configure Nginx with SSL as a Reverse Proxy for Jenkins PostedSeptember 23, 2014 270.8kviews NGINX SECURITY LOAD BALANCING UBUNTUIntroductionBy default, Jenkins comes with its own built in web server, which listens on port 8080. This is convenient if you run a private Jenkins instance, or if you just need to get something up quickly and don't care about security. Once you have real produc..
http://sarc.io/index.php/nginx/61-nginx-nginx-conf지난 번 포스팅에서 OS X 에서 NginX 1.4.4 를 설치하여 보았습니다. 이번에는 설정 파일인 nginx.conf 의 주요 설정을 확인해 보고 또 변경해 보고자 합니다. 1. Listen Port 설정default 는 80 입니다. 하지만 모든 경우에 80 을 사용하지는 않습니다. 이 Port 를 변경하려면 conf/nginx.conf 의 listen 을 수정합니다. server { listen 80; ...... } 80 대신에 원하는 Listen Port 를 적으면 됩니다. 2. Document Root 설정root 를 확인합니다. default 는 html 디렉토리 입니다. location / { roo..
* @ModelAttribute와 @SessionAttribute에 대한 정보 @MVC에는 개발자들에게 프로그래밍을 예술의 경지까지 승화시켜주는 다양한 기술들이 존재하지만 그 중에서도 가장 아름다운 것을 꼽으라면 어노테이션을 통한 자동 객체변환을 꼽을 수 있겠다. 그리고 그 자동 객체변환 기술 중에서도 가장 아름다운 것은 @SessionAttributes와 @ModelAttribute… 개인적인 느낌으론 그야말로 객체변환의 결정체라고 할 수 있겠다. @ModelAttribute 먼저 @ModelAttribute를 살펴보자. 필자가 @MVC를 처음 접했을 때는 어노테이션이라는 것 마저도 굉장히 생소했고 어노테이션만으로 이런 말도 안되는 기술이 구현가능하다는 사실에 깜짝 놀랐었다. 몸만 안 자빠졌을 뿐이지 ..
* Commons DBCP 이해하기http://d2.naver.com/helloworld/51027922015.10.21|29520데이터베이스와 애플리케이션을 효율적으로 연결하는 커넥션 풀(connection pool) 라이브러리는 웹 애플리케이션에서 필수 요소입니다. 웹 애플리케이션 서버로 상용 제품을 사용하다면 보통 제조사에서 제공하는 커넥션 풀 구현체를 사용합니다. 그 외에 오픈소스 라이브러리로 Apache의 Commons DBCP와 Tomcat-JDBC, BoneCP, HicariCP 등이 있습니다.커넥션 풀 라이브러리를 잘 사용하면 데이터베이스와 애플리케이션의 일부분에서 발생하는 문제가 전체로 전파되지 않게 할 수 있고, 일시적인 문제가 긴 시간 이어지지 않게 할 수 있습니다. 반대로 값을 적절..
REDIS 소개memory dbno-sql db 로 기본적으로 key 와 value 쌍의 형태로 데이타를 메모리에 저장한다.메모리에 저장된 내용을 지속시키기 위해 파일로 싱크 하는 기능을 제공한다.Data Typesredis 에는 5가지 데이타형이 존재하며, 이 5가지 데이타 형을 다루는 명령이 모두 다르다. 예를들어 string 형의 데이타를 저장하는 명령으로 저장한 key 는 hashes 형을 읽는 명령으로 읽을 수 없다. Stringsredis 의 가장 기본적인 데이타형 으로 key 에 하나의 값을 저장한다.string 이라고 해서 문자열만 저장할 수 있는게 아니라, 이진 데이타도 저장이 가능하다.(참고로 redis 에는 정수형, 실수형 이 따로 없다.)한 key 에 넣을 수 있는 데이타의 최대 크..